Fiber & Utilities Manager

Fiber & Utilities Manager 5600 Virginia AveNorth Charleston, South Carolina, 29406United States Job Purpose The Fiber & Utilities Manager is responsible for providing leadership and technical expertise in support of the safe operation of the facility's pulp mill, recovery, wood-yard, and utility operations at the Charleston site.
This role provides day to day operational and management to the Fiber & Utilities Department to ensure activities across the department drive continuous improvement in safety, productivity and cost controls.
Essential Functions and ResponsibilitiesOversee all aspects of the pulp mill, recovery, wood-yard, and utility operations, and provide technical expertise to ensure production, safety and quality goals are met while managing cost.
This requires inspecting materials, products and equipment to detect defects, malfunctions and ensuring efficiencies.
Manage activities with department leadership in Power, Recovery, Recausticizing, Water Treatment, and Waste Treatment to ensure supply of utilities and chemicals to support all mill operations including air, water, waste treatment, steam, liquor inventories, and electricity.
Manage activities with department leadership in the wood-yard and Pulp Mill to ensure the manufacture of desired pulp quality and quantity necessary to meet requirements of all paper machines for all shifts.
Collaborate with Maintenance, Paper Mill, and Pulp Mill leadership to plan labor and resource requirements for daily production, maintenance and capital projects and to minimize unscheduled downtime.
Troubleshoot productivity and quality issues and provide effective corrective actions.
Foster a culture of safety by developing and implementing processes and procedures that support regulatory compliance and train employees on safe work practices to ensure a safe work environment.
Provide technical expertise analyzing data as well as physical operating equipment and processes to ensure continuous improvements.
Provides coaching and direction to the fiber and utilities Superintendent positions to drive an expectation of high performance, employee development, and continuous improvement.
Collaborate with supervisors, union leaders, and employees to foster a culture focused on safe production and adoption of best practices to continuously improve operations.
Contribute to the mill's capital resource allocation planning and implementation.
Ensure standardized procedures, policies, and effective processes are developed, implemented, and sustainable within his/her area of responsibility.
Lead, coach, and mentor direct reports to support high performance and employee development, and support them in doing so with their crews.
Provide leadership to ensure implementation of critical operator technical training.

Don't Be Fooled

The fraudster will send a check to the victim who has accepted a job. The check can be for multiple reasons such as signing bonus, supplies, etc. The victim will be instructed to deposit the check and use the money for any of these reasons and then instructed to send the remaining funds to the fraudster. The check will bounce and the victim is left responsible.
